One of the most common concerns people have when considering herbal peeling is whether the process is mild or comfortable. While some individuals may experience mild discomfort, this is typically short-lived and varies from person to person.
The level of discomfort experienced during an herbal peeling treatment depends on several factors, including the type of plants used, the concentration of the peel solution, and individual skin sensitivity. Some people may experience mild stinging during the treatment, but these sensations are usually temporary and dissipate shortly after the solution is soothed with a soothing lotion or cream.
